Lot Description:RAILWAY TRAVEL POSTER“Travel across Australia by the TRANS-AUSTRALIAN RAILWAY: Go by train - Save Days”
colour lithographic poster published for the Commonwealth Railways Commissioner and printed by A.J. Mullett, Government Printer, Melbourne, circa 1917, 62 x 49cm. Laid down on linen. -
Notes:In 1917 the existing lines connecting Rockhampton - Brisbane - Sydney - Melbourne and Adelaide were joined to the final sections which brought the Port Augusta to Kalgoorlie and Perth sections into the national grid. This poster appears to be a very early invitation to use the new cost-to-coast service. The first example we have seen.
